Transaction 26a4986605fbab9ef488ae2bae58e1baba43d98c779d92794533ceab3aa07b37
1 Input
1 Output
-
26a4986605fbab9ef488ae2bae58e1baba43d98c779d92794533ceab3aa07b37:0
- value
- 35041667
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0aa6cf898f9effd3126d5f602d6831f26be804e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MUvXMUdUsaz3yujnexsPKS9KteTHn4WYw